Вы уже знакомы с возможностями Excel, но хотели бы использовать его более эффективно и сэкономить время? Разработанный Microsoft, Visual Basic for Applications (VBA) – это мощный инструмент, позволяющий автоматизировать рутинные задачи и создавать сложные макросы для максимизации вашей продуктивности.
В этой статье мы предоставим вам примеры использования VBA в Excel, чтобы помочь вам в изучении и применении этого мощного инструмента. Вы узнаете, как создавать и редактировать макросы, применять условный форматирование, фильтровать данные и многое другое. Это позволит вам ускорить выполнение задач и сделать вашу работу в Excel более эффективной.
Одним из основных преимуществ использования VBA в Excel является возможность автоматизации некоторых распространенных действий. Например, вы можете создать макрос, который автоматически форматирует итоговые строки в таблице или суммирует определенные ячейки. Это позволит вам существенно сэкономить время и упростить вашу работу.
Еще одним примером использования VBA в Excel является создание пользовательских функций. Вы можете создать свою собственную функцию, которая будет выполнять определенные вычисления или обрабатывать данные по вашим требованиям. Это может быть особенно полезно при работе с большим объемом данных и сложными вычислениями.
Не важно, насколько опытным пользователем Excel вы являетесь – VBA предоставляет множество возможностей, которые помогут вам улучшить свою продуктивность и сделать вашу работу более эффективной. Используйте примеры и советы, предоставленные в этой статье, и обратите внимание на удивительные результаты, которых вы сможете добиться, освоив VBA в Excel.
- Примеры использования VBA в Excel: полный обзор функций и возможностей
- Основные примеры VBA-кода для автоматизации в Excel
- Примеры использования VBA для создания пользовательских функций и макросов в Excel
- Мощные примеры VBA-скриптов для обработки данных и анализа в Excel
- Примеры VBA-скриптов для взаимодействия с другими приложениями и внешними данными в Excel
Примеры использования VBA в Excel: полный обзор функций и возможностей
Использование Visual Basic for Applications (VBA) в Excel позволяет расширить возможности программы еще дальше. VBA — это встроенный язык программирования, который позволяет создавать макросы и пользовательские функции для автоматизации рутинных задач. VBA позволяет программистам, как профессионалам, так и новичкам, настраивать Excel под свои потребности и оптимизировать рабочий процесс.
Примеры использования VBA в Excel многочисленны и разнообразны. Вот некоторые из них:
- Автоматизация задач: VBA позволяет создавать макросы, которые записывают последовательность действий и повторяют их в будущем. Например, вы можете создать макрос, который автоматически форматирует вашу таблицу данных или создает отчет на основе заданных параметров. Это позволяет сэкономить время и упростить работу с Excel.
- Создание пользовательских функций: VBA позволяет создавать свои собственные функции, которые расширяют возможности формул Excel. Например, вы можете создать функцию, которая автоматически рассчитывает среднее значение определенного диапазона данных или проверяет условие на соответствие.
- Взаимодействие с другими приложениями: VBA позволяет взаимодействовать с другими приложениями, установленными на компьютере. Например, вы можете создать макрос, который автоматически импортирует данные из файла в формате CSV в Excel или экспортирует результаты анализа в Word для создания отчета.
Таким образом, использование VBA в Excel дает больше возможностей и гибкости при работе с данными и автоматизации задач. Независимо от вашего уровня опыта в программировании, VBA позволит вам улучшить эффективность работы с Excel и сделать более продуктивным ваше рабочее время.
Основные примеры VBA-кода для автоматизации в Excel
Вот несколько основных примеров VBA-кода, которые могут быть полезны при автоматизации работы в Excel:
- Создание нового листа: Используя VBA, можно создать новый лист в книге Excel с помощью следующего кода:
Sub CreateNewSheet()
Sheets.Add
End Sub
Sub FillCells()
Range("A1").Value = "Привет, мир!"
Range("A2").Value = 123
Range("A3").Value = True
End Sub
Sub CalculateFormula()
Range("A3").Formula = "=SUM(A1:A2)"
End Sub
Sub CountFilledRows()
Dim lastRow As Long
lastRow = Cells(Rows.Count, 1).End(xlUp).Row
MsgBox lastRow
End Sub
Это лишь небольшой набор примеров возможностей VBA в Excel. С их помощью вы можете автоматизировать множество задач, ускорить свою работу и улучшить эффективность использования Excel. Не ограничивайтесь ими и исследуйте возможности VBA для достижения больших результатов!
Примеры использования VBA для создания пользовательских функций и макросов в Excel
Одним из примеров использования VBA в Excel является создание пользовательских функций. При создании таблицы с данными, иногда возникает необходимость в выполнении специфических вычислений или обработке данных. Вместо того, чтобы вручную повторять одни и те же операции, вы можете написать пользовательскую функцию на VBA, которая будет выполнять нужные вычисления автоматически. Например, вы можете создать функцию, которая будет суммировать значения в определенном диапазоне или выполнять сложные математические операции.
Кроме пользовательских функций, VBA также позволяет создавать макросы — набор действий, которые можно записать и затем воспроизвести снова и снова. Это особенно полезно при выполнении повторяющихся задач или при автоматизации сложных процессов. Например, вы можете создать макрос, который будет копировать данные из одной ячейки в другую, выполнять форматирование или создавать новые страницы в книге Excel.
Использование VBA в Excel дает пользователю широкие возможности для создания настраиваемых функций и макросов, которые помогут упростить и ускорить работу с данными. Начать использовать VBA в Excel несложно, и с помощью интернет-ресурсов и примеров кода вы можете быстро освоить его основы и начать создавать свои собственные функции и макросы.
Мощные примеры VBA-скриптов для обработки данных и анализа в Excel
Ниже представлены несколько примеров мощных VBA-скриптов, которые могут быть полезны при обработке данных и анализе в Excel:
- Автоматизация повторяющихся задач. С помощью VBA-скрипта можно автоматизировать повторяющиеся задачи, такие как копирование и вставка данных, создание сводных таблиц или графиков. Например, можно написать скрипт, который будет копировать данные из определенного диапазона ячеек и вставлять их в другую таблицу или лист Excel.
- Обработка и фильтрация данных. VBA-скрипты позволяют производить сложные операции обработки данных, такие как сортировка, фильтрация, поиск и замена значений. Например, можно написать скрипт, который автоматически сортирует данные в таблице по заданному столбцу или фильтрует данные по определенным критериям.
- Анализ данных и создание отчетов. VBA-скрипты могут использоваться для проведения различных анализов данных, таких как расчет средних значений, сумм, стандартного отклонения и т. д. Также с их помощью можно создавать пользовательские отчеты в Excel с необходимой структурой и форматированием.
- Интеграция с другими приложениями. С помощью VBA-скриптов можно взаимодействовать с другими приложениями, такими как Word, PowerPoint, Access и др. Например, можно написать скрипт, который автоматически экспортирует данные из Excel в Word или создает презентацию PowerPoint на основе данных из таблицы.
Все эти примеры демонстрируют мощь VBA-скриптов при обработке данных и анализе в Excel. Они позволяют значительно упростить и ускорить рабочий процесс, повысить точность и надежность работы с данными, а также создавать собственные инструменты и функции, специально адаптированные под потребности пользователя.
Примеры VBA-скриптов для взаимодействия с другими приложениями и внешними данными в Excel
В данной статье мы рассмотрели несколько примеров VBA-скриптов, позволяющих осуществлять взаимодействие с другими приложениями и внешними данными в Excel. Эти скрипты предоставляют удобные инструменты для автоматизации различных задач, что позволяет существенно увеличить эффективность работы с данными.
Примеры включают в себя скрипты, которые позволяют импортировать данные из других приложений, таких как Microsoft Access или SQL Server, а также экспортировать данные из Excel в эти приложения. Кроме того, скрипты позволяют автоматизировать процессы взаимодействия с различными сервисами и API, например, для отправки электронной почты или обновления данных в Интернете.
- Один из примеров демонстрирует, как использовать скрипт для автоматического обновления данных в Excel из внешнего файла CSV. Это особенно полезно, когда внешние данные регулярно обновляются, и вам необходимо получать самые актуальные данные в вашем файле Excel.
- Еще один пример показывает, как использовать скрипт для автоматического создания отчетов на основе данных, полученных из базы данных Access. Это может быть полезно, когда вам нужно регулярно создавать отчеты, и вы хотите автоматизировать этот процесс в Excel.
- Наконец, мы рассмотрели пример скрипта, который позволяет отправлять электронные письма из Excel с помощью приложения Outlook. Это может быть полезно, когда вам нужно массово рассылать письма на основе данных в вашем файле Excel.
Эти примеры VBA-скриптов являются только небольшой частью того, что вы можете сделать с помощью VBA в Excel. Надеемся, что эти примеры помогут вам лучше понять возможности VBA и вдохновят вас на создание своих собственных скриптов для автоматизации работы с данными.